Transaction 33d8ce75696e30211fed3175e03e78466493301029fb76ffd961122fb9229613
1 Input
1 Output
-
33d8ce75696e30211fed3175e03e78466493301029fb76ffd961122fb9229613:0
- value
- 44573
- script pubkey
- OP_0 OP_PUSHBYTES_20 f32d75ee74b2ff8dd12569f5ae9fe36ee10a0f97
- address
- bc1q7vkhtmn5ktlcm5f9d866a8lrdmss5ruhl36nr4